Comprehending Car Key Programming
Car key programming includes syncing a key or key fob with the vehicle's immobilizer system. When a key is programmed, it allows the vehicle to acknowledge it as a genuine key, authorizing the user to start the engine. This procedure can vary in complexity depending upon the kind of type in question:
Traditional Keys: These are simple metal keys that need no programming.Transponder Keys: These keys consist of a chip that must be programmed to the vehicle.Key Fobs: These often include remote functions, such as locking/unlocking doors and may require specific programming.Smart Keys: These innovative systems permit for keyless entry and ignition, representing the most complex programming requirements.Where to Get Your Car Key Programmed

- Limited support1. Dealers
One of the most simple places to get a car key programmed is at an authorized car dealership. Dealers concentrate on certain makes and designs, guaranteeing they have the devices and understanding to program keys properly.
Benefits:
Access to manufacturer-specific devices.Guarantee of premium service and genuine parts.
Drawbacks:
Higher expenses than other choices.Waiting times may differ, specifically if parts are required.2. Automotive Locksmiths
Automotive locksmiths are getting appeal as a practical option for key programming. These experts offer the benefit of mobile services, allowing them to come to your place.
Advantages:
Generally less costly than dealers.Convenience of mobile service.
Disadvantages:
Not all locksmiths have the same level of proficiency.They may not bring OEM parts.3. Independent Repair Shops
For those trying to find a middle ground in between dealerships and locksmiths, independent repair work shops are a strong choice. They are typically equipped to manage different programming tasks at a sensible rate.
Advantages:
Competitive pricing compared to dealers.Familiarity with multiple vehicle brand names.
Drawbacks:
Technical capabilities might differ.Quality of parts might not match OEM requirements.4. DIY Programming Kits
For the adventurous and tech-savvy, DIY car key programming sets are available in the market. These packages can enable car owners to program keys themselves, offering a considerable cost-saving measure.
Advantages:
Cost-effective for those efficient in utilizing the set.Opportunity to learn about car key innovation.
Drawbacks:
There is a finding out curve and threat of making errors.Minimal support if problems develop.Elements to Consider When Choosing a Programming Service

How much does it cost to have a car key programmed?
The cost of programming a car key can differ commonly based on the type of key and the provider. Usually, car dealerships charge in between ₤ 100-- ₤ 300, while locksmith professional services may range from ₤ 50-- ₤ 150.
2. Can I program a car key myself?
Yes, some vehicles support DIY programming, specifically older models or those with easier key systems. Nevertheless, most contemporary keys need specialized equipment.
3. The length of time does the programming process take?
The programming process can take anywhere from a couple of minutes to a number of hours, depending on the complexity of the key and the service provider's workload.
4. What if I lose my only car key?
If you lose your only key, you will likely need to tow your vehicle to a car dealership or locksmith professional. They can produce a brand-new key utilizing your vehicle's VIN or by accessing its security system.
5. Is it safe to use a locksmith for key programming?
Yes, however it is vital to pick a reliable locksmith to ensure they have the ideal knowledge and devices for your vehicle.
